Episode Summary

When Bonnie Marquez's son Peyton was diagnosed with Duchenne muscular dystrophy at age six, her family received devastating news: there was no cure, limited treatment options, and an uncertain future. Rather than allowing the diagnosis to define their lives, Bonnie and her husband made a decision that would shape everything that followed—they would focus on making memories, creating hope, and helping others.

In this heartfelt conversation, Bonnie shares Peyton's remarkable journey, from his diagnosis and participation in groundbreaking clinical trials to the creation of Peyton's Project, a n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ting families affected by Duchenne muscular dystrophy and advancing research toward a cure.

You'll hear stories of courage, including Peyton's determination to climb Half Dome in Yosemite, his father's marathon journey pushing Peyton across finish lines around the world, and the family's decision to pursue a groundbreaking gene therapy treatment despite significant risks.

Most importantly, you'll meet a young man whose optimism, resilience, and unwavering spirit continue to inspire everyone around him.

This episode is a powerful reminder that while we can't always choose our circumstances, we can choose how we respond to them.
